  1. Spicy Crab Soup

    1 quart water
    3 chicken parts (neck or wing)
    3 pounds canned tomatoes, quartered
    8 ounces frozen corn, thawed
    1 cup frozen peas, thawed
    1 cup potatoes, diced
    3/4 cups celery, chopped
    3/4 cup onion, diced
    3/4 tablespoon seafood seasoning
    1 teaspoon salt
    1/4 teaspoon lemon pepper
    1 pound Maryland crabmeat, fresh or pasteurized, cartilage removed
    (regular or claw meat)

    Place water and chicken in a 6-quart soup pot. Cover and simmer over
    low heat for at least one hour. Add vegetables and seasonings and
    simmer, covered, over medium-low heat for about 45 minutes, or until
    vegetables are almost done. Add crabmeat, cover and simmer for 15 more
    minutes, or until hot. (If a milder soup is desired, decrease amount of
    seafood seasoning to 1-1/2 teaspoons.)

    Yield: 8 servings. Calories: 153 per serving.
